NHTSARecalled Aug 8, 2024 · #24V588000
Coolant Leak Inside EGR Module May Cause Fire

BMW of North America, LLC. (BMW) is recalling certain 540d xDrive vehicles that were previously repaired under recall number 22V-614. The exhaust gas recirculation (EGR) cooler may leak internally, causing coolant to mix with diesel engine soot, which could result in smoldering particles and a melting intake manifold. An EGR valve with smoldering particles and a melting intake manifold increases the risk of an engine fire.

What you should do
Dealers will inspect and replace the EGR module and the intake manifold as necessary, free of charge. Owner notification letters were mailed October 7, 2024. Owners may contact BMW customer service at 1-800-525-7417.
